Further amendments to the
Bill 32, the
Restoring Balance in Alberta s Workplaces
Act, 2020, received royal assent on July 29, 2020. Many of the
amendments to the
Employment Standards Code and the
Labour Relations Code came into effect on that day, but
others were not scheduled to come into force until
proclamation.
On February 10, 2021, the Lieutenant Governor in Council issued
O.C. 43/2021, bringing further changes to the
Labour Relations
Code into force and effect. These changes include:
collective agreements may be renewed
prior to their expiration;
the window for an application for
revocation has been changed to coordinate with early renewal of a
collective agreement;

New working rules apply to posted workers in Slovakia since 30
July 2020. This article provides details
Core mandatory national rules
The core of Slovak law that will always apply to
employment conditions, regardless of the length of posting, was
expanded. However, the application of more favorable employment
conditions according to the law of a different Member State or EEA
Member is not excluded.
Long-term posting rules
After 12 months, Slovak Labour Code, labour laws, including
collective agreements automatically apply to all posted workers.
